Introduction

In India, income tax raids are wielded as a potent tool by the Income Tax Department to unearth tax evasion and undisclosed wealth. However, amidst their significant role in maintaining tax integrity, concerns about their fairness often emerge. This article aims to delve into the concept of income tax raids, examining their procedures, and providing insights into ensuring tax compliance to mitigate the risk of being raided.

Penalties for tax evasion uncovered during a raid can be substantial, serving as a strong deterrent against non-compliance. The specific penalties imposed depend on factors such as the severity of the offense, disclosure, and cooperation during the investigation.

Conclusion

While income tax assessments and raids are crucial for maintaining tax integrity, concerns about their fairness persist. Tax authorities need to conduct these actions transparently, ensuring the rights of individuals and businesses are respected throughout the process. Similarly, taxpayers must adhere to tax laws and regulations to mitigate the risk of being targeted by an income tax raid. By fostering an environment of mutual respect and compliance, the potential for unfairness in income tax assessments and raids can be minimized, promoting a fair and equitable tax system for all.
